Subject: Memtrace cut-over complete

Team,

Cut-over to Memtrace v2 for GPU memory profiling finished last night. Old v1 agents are disabled; any tickets referencing v1 dashboards should be closed as resolved-by-migration. Sampling overhead is now under 2% and allocation traces include kernel names. Known gap: profiles older than 30 days were not migrated. Point customers at the v2 docs for setup questions. For reference when troubleshooting, the agent now runs with the following configuration.

settings of bagaf-bawip:
[aldax]
port = 5000
region = south-4
host = aldax.brasklabs.corp
team = brivan
timeout_ms = 2000
retries = 2

Handover: Lockerly laundry-locker access flow

Passing the access flow to you. Door-open codes are issued by the Hampergate service and expire after pickup; the grace period was recently extended after complaints from the Dellbrook site. Watch for stuck-locker reports — they usually mean the expiry sweep ran early. Support will need the live settings for troubleshooting, so the current configuration values follow.

config for yahof-tajop:
zorath:
  pin: 7493
  metrics_host: metrics.zorath.tolvaqsys.internal
  tenant: praiel
  seal: seal_fd9cd4f1

Off-site run — checklist item 3: prototype hardware to test lab. Confirm the two Larkspen prototype units are in their foam-lined cases with the battery packs removed and bagged separately. Attach the test request form to the outer case and note the seal numbers on the run sheet. The Dunmere lab accepts deliveries only at the rear bay. The courier must carry out the hand-over instruction stated below.

drop instructions, kajof-fajog: the ulaion silmir courier leaves the joreth tamvan pelox lamath casion druiel oliys belys ledger at gate 5463 under passcode 656217